Alston & Bird Further Defers Incoming Associates

Law360, New York (September 21, 2009, 6:14 PM ET) -- Alston & Bird LLP has further deferred the start date for some members of its incoming associate class from January 2010 to an unspecified point later in 2010.

While some members of the class will still begin work in January, those in economically challenged practice areas will have to wait longer, the firm said Monday.
